Turn Your Basement into a Functional Space
Your basement might be an underutilized space. However, with some creativity and effort, you can turn it into a functional area that serves your needs. Start by considering what you want to use the space for. Do you need an extra bedroom, a home office, or a recreational area? Once you have a clear vision, you can start planning the structure.
- Evaluate the existing features of your basement, such as ceiling height, skylights, and wiring outlets.
- Outline a layout that optimizes space and fits all your desired elements.
- Choose resistant materials that can withstand the moisture common in basements.
Through careful planning and execution, you can convert your basement into a useful space that enhances the overall value and usefulness of your home.
